Ticket: Vault lockout blocking fleet fuel-usage report

The Harrowgate reporting vault locked after three failed credential rotations on Monday, so the weekly fleet fuel-usage report for the Westbriar depot cannot be generated. Raw telemetry is intact; only the aggregation job is blocked. Proposed fix: unlock the vault, re-run aggregation for the missed window, and verify totals against depot logs before publishing. For the sync: please approve the unlock. The vault accepts the recovery passphrase noted immediately below.

vault phrase of tahag-yagef = briath-ulawyn-eliys

CHECKLIST — Off-site Run, Receiving Site (Tarnbrook Hall)

☐ Confirm crate count: four, Wexley Loan series.
☐ Verify seals intact; photograph before opening dock doors.
☐ Climate log downloaded and filed with the condition reports.
☐ Registrar present for signature — no proxy sign-offs.
☐ Crates move straight to the secure store, not the staging corridor.
☐ Note any transit damage before release of the vehicle.

Final item: the confidential courier hand-over instruction is recorded immediately below.

courier memo of yajof-yawep: the ulaix silath courier leaves the casax ledger at gate 3093 under passcode 598820

## Add config hot-reload for plugin manifests

Plugins built against Larkspur SDK 3.x no longer need a host restart when their manifest changes. The watcher debounces file events, revalidates the schema, and swaps the config atomically. Reload failures keep the last good config and emit a `plugin.reload_failed` event. No API changes; existing plugins work unchanged. The watcher behavior is governed by the constants below.

constants for yaduf-fahag:
BUDGETS = {
    "kelix": 528,
    "briwyn": 734,
}

Hey, quick note on service accounts for the string-extraction script. The `lexharvest-bot` account pulls translatable strings from the Pebbleworks repos nightly and pushes them to our Lingate service. Don't run it under your personal account. For local testing, the script authenticates to Lingate with the key below.

service key, bagap-tawif: vxb15-zl4UgnDSY8s10vM